These are rose seeds being sold on e-bay and are " rainbow "roses. The seller says they are in Grimsby but looking at the text it looks like the sort of badly translated script that originates from China.
for example: "All plants need sunshine, sunshine is like a rose" and " Rose is drought tolerant plants, but the fear of floods"
However , lousy description aside the picture and some of the text indicates a remarkable multi coloured flower but right at the end it says the flower petals are white and need to be injected with food colouring. So basically simple white roses that need mucking about with to be anything remotely like a rainbow. I'm not a big fan of roses but seem to recall they are hard to grow from seed in the first place but evidently 500 or so people have decided the seeds are worth a go.
